دروس كمبيوتر وصيانة دروس حاسب دروس مجلة  درس نيوك phpnuke الدروس دروس مسنجر MSN - yahoo - Gmail دروس منتديات vBulletin دروس الجوالات والهواتف دروس السي بنل cpanel دروس اكسس access دروس بيونت شوب برو - point shop pro دروس برمجة php - mysql دروس برامج منوعة software دروس ثري دي ماكس 3D max دروس جافا سكريبت JavaScript دروس دريم ويفر DreamWeaver دروس شبكات Networks دروس سويش - swish دروس فلاش - flash دروس فيجوال بيسك Visual Basic دروس فرونت بيج - frontpage دروس فوتوشوب photoshop دروس هكر hacker crack virus
دراسة وتحليل فى سكريبت اتصل بنا - دروس برمجة php - mysql
اعمال السعودية ينتهي في 8\10\1429 هـ روح القصيد ينتهي في 3\11\1429 هـ  ينتهي في20\10\1429 هـ
الحمادين ينتهي في 8\10\1429 هـ جريمة هزت مدينة الرياض ينتهي في 3\11\1429 هـ الجيل الجديد لخدمات الانترنت 8-8-1429
للاعلان بالموقع سعر الاعلان 400 ريال في كافة اقسام موقع مدرسة المشاغبين جويا نتهي في 20\10\1429 هـ للاعلان بالموقع سعر الاعلان 400 ريال في كافة اقسام موقع مدرسة المشاغبين
للاعلان بالموقع سعر الاعلان 400 ريال في كافة اقسام موقع مدرسة المشاغبين منتديات دلوعتي ينتهي في 16\11\1429 هـ للاعلان بالموقع سعر الاعلان 400 ريال في كافة اقسام موقع مدرسة المشاغبين
احصائيات سريعة
اقسام على الموقع
دروس في أنظمة التشغيل | ماي سكيول - MySQL | لفيجوال بيسك - Visual Basic | المات لاب Matlab | اللينكس و اليونكس | الاسمبلي - ASSEMBLY | الاوتلوك - Outlook | البرمجة تحت اللنكس -Linux Programming | البرمجة تحت وندوز بواسطة دوال ال win API | البرمجة في بيئة الدوت نت .Net | التصمبم والرسوم | الدلفي - Delphi | الجافا - Java | السي - C | الصوت و الصورة | الوورد - Word | القسم العام للأوفيس | الكوبول - COBOL | control panel-ftp | اوراكل - Oracle | اكسل - Excel | تحميل الملفات | برامج متنوعة | برامج التصفح | برامج الحماية | برامج إنترنت | تعرّف على الويب | بوربوينت - Power Point | images | دروس : كمبيوتر وصيانة | دروس مجلة نيوك phpnuke | دروس مسنجر MSN - yahoo - Gmail | دروس منتديات vBulletin | دروس الجوالات والهواتف | دروس السي بنل cpanel | دروس اكسس access | دروس بيونت شوب برو - point shop pro | دروس برمجة php - mysql | دروس برامج منوعة software | دروس ثري دي ماكس 3D max | دروس تطوير المواقع والمنتديات | دروس جافا سكريبت JavaScript | دروس دريم ويفر DreamWeaver | دروس شبكات Networks | دروس سويش - swish | دروس فلاش - flash | دروس فلاش mx | دروس فى نظام الوندوز WINDOWS | دروس فىالباسكال - Pascal | دروس فيجوال بيسك Visual Basic | دروس فرونت بيج - frontpage | دروس فوتوشوب photoshop | دروس هكر hacker crack virus | سي ++ | سي شارب - #C | فيجوال سي ++ - ++ Visual C | قسم البرمجة العام | دروس فى لغة HTML
البحث في المواد

اكثر المحتويات زيارة
الدوال في الاكسل (6,929 مشاهده)
ربط قاعدة بيانات أكسس (MS Access) مع برنامج الفيجوال بيسك بطريقة(ODBC) (4,570 مشاهده)
الدرس الثالث : بعض تطبيقات الدوال في اكسل (3,334 مشاهده)
شرح طريقة استعمال الأوتلوك مع بريد الهوتميل (2,686 مشاهده)
تغيير لغة واجهة التطبيق من عربي الى انجليزي وبالعكس لـ Windows-based applications (2,644 مشاهده)
تعريف الاستعلام وطريقة عرضه في آكسس، أنواع الاستعلامات، نافذة تحديد الاستعلام! (2,620 مشاهده)
الدرس الثاني: بعض الحيل لتسهيل برنامج اكسل (2,534 مشاهده)
أنواع العلاقات وطريقة الربط بين الجداول. (2,286 مشاهده)
دروس في الأوفيس الأكسس - Access0- (1,981 مشاهده)
أنشئ قاعدة بياناتك التي ستستند إليها في تعلم طريقة ربط الجداول والاستعلامات. (1,948 مشاهده)
مقدمة عامة حول الاكسل وحيل خاصة بالاكسل (1,938 مشاهده)
كيفية حل مشاكل الانترنت اكسبلور Internet Explorer (1,833 مشاهده)
تعريف الفن التشكيلي: (1,778 مشاهده)
الدرس الأول : عمل شريحة في البوربوينت (1,758 مشاهده)
اضافه صوت ونص لخلفيه في باور بوينت (1,658 مشاهده)
شرح طريقة التجميع Grouping في برنامج الاكسل (1,567 مشاهده)
دورة الأكسس: الدرس السادس : منوعات في أكسيس . (1,555 مشاهده)
دورة الأكسس: الدرس السادس : منوعات في أكسيس .0--- (1,549 مشاهده)
التعرف على مكونات الكمبيوتر (1,490 مشاهده)
برنامج Windows Movie Maker لتكوين أفلام (1,475 مشاهده)
ما هو المات لاب MATLAB؟ (1,381 مشاهده)
كيف تجعل برنامجك أكثر تألقا وجمالا باستخدام أداة Active Skin (1,375 مشاهده)
درس تعريب المجلة (1,342 مشاهده)
مقدمة في ربط قواعد البيانات داخل بيئة الـ .NET باستخدام الـ VB.NET (1,309 مشاهده)
مقدمة عن لغة البيسك (1,304 مشاهده)
جديد مواد مع عشوائي
التحويل التلقائي للحروف ل- ل- ه إلى اسم الجلالة0---- (953 مشاهده)
النسبة المئوية لا تظهر بالخط العربي & الشدة وألف المد في لفظ الجلالة0---النسبة المئوية لا تظهر بالخط العربي & الشدة وألف المد في لفظ الجلالة0--- (583 مشاهده)
ضبط خيارات اللغة فى الـ Microsoft Word0--- (711 مشاهده)
استخدام لوحة المفاتيح في الـ Word0---- (840 مشاهده)
إضافة كلمة سر إلي ملفات الورد دون استخدام برامج0--- (907 مشاهده)
دمج المراسلات0-- (521 مشاهده)
وضع صورة كخلفية للنص0-- (662 مشاهده)
السماح للمستخدمين بتعديل أجزاء من ملف وورد محمي (Word2003)0--- (463 مشاهده)
كتابة الأرقام الكسرية ورموز المعادلات0-- (759 مشاهده)
درس كامل عن الدمج السهل من لوحة المفاتيح ف0-ي برنامج الـ Word (494 مشاهده)
دورة الأكسس: الدرس السادس : منوعات في أكسيس .0--- (1,549 مشاهده)
دورة الأكسيس : الدرس الرابع : العلاقات0---- (790 مشاهده)
أساسيات في Access0--0 (597 مشاهده)
تصميم تقرير لطباعة البيانات0---- (590 مشاهده)
تصميم نموذج استعراض البيانات‏0--تصميم نموذج استعراض البيانات‏0-- (581 مشاهده)
تصميم نموذج إدخال‎ ‎البيانات0--- (678 مشاهده)
إنشاء قوائم خاصة باستخدام الماكرو(1)0-- (544 مشاهده)
خطوات إنشاء الماكرو في تذييل النموذج (2)0-- (451 مشاهده)
خطوات إنشاء الماكرو في تذييل النموذج (1)0- (409 مشاهده)
استعلامات SQL في Access - تعديل الجداول وإضافة الحقول0- (560 مشاهده)
استعلامات SQL في Access - تحديث البيانات الجدولية0-- (489 مشاهده)
الاستعلامات الإجرائية -4 (استعلام الحذف)0--- (281 مشاهده)
الاستعلامات الإجرائية -2 (استعلام الإلحاق)0--- (369 مشاهده)
تصميم تقرير لطباعة الإجمالي0--- (389 مشاهده)
استعلامات التحديد Select Query مع أمثله (1)0--- (508 مشاهده)
اعلانات في الموقع على جميع الصفحات

دراسة وتحليل فى سكريبت اتصل بنا

دراسة وتحليل فى سكريبت اتصل بنا




 بسم الله الرحمن الرحيم

 


الهدف من السكربت:


هذا السكربت عبارة عن سكربت اتصل بنا ويتكون من صفحتين :


1-صفحة html :
وتحتوي على الفورم الذي يظهر للزائر ويدخل البيانات فيه .


2- صفحة php :


وتقوم هذه الصفحة بالعمليات التالية :


أ_ التأكد من ان المستخدم ادخل جميع الحقول الضرورية.
ب_الاتصال بقاعدة البيانات .
ج_ادخال البيانات في القاعدة :ph34r: .
د_ اظهار رسالة شكر للمستخدم .
هـ_اغلاق الاتصال بقاعدة البيانات . ("خطوة هامة جدا ")

--نكتب اسم صفحة php التي ستعالج المدخلات contact_p.php --



<html>
<body>
<form action="contact_p.php" method="post">

<TABLE WIDTH="80%" BORDER="0" ALIGN="center">
<TR>
<TD COLSPAN="2" STYLE="border-bottom : double #0A2570;" ALIGN="center" BGCOLOR="#BDDCE0">
<B>اتصل بنا</B></TD>
</TR>
<TR>
<TD BGCOLOR="#BDDCE0" width="40%">
الاسم
</TD>
<TD>
<INPUT TYPE="text" NAME="u_name" MAXLENGTH="40" size="20"> </TD>
</TR>
<TR>
<TD BGCOLOR="#BDDCE0" width="30%">
البريد الالكتروني
</TD>
<TD>
<INPUT TYPE="text" NAME="email" MAXLENGTH="40" size="20">
</TD>
</TR>
<TR>
<TD BGCOLOR="#BDDCE0" width="30%">
نوع المشاركة
</TD>
<TD>
<select name="mush_type">
<option value="اقتراح">اقتراح
<option value="شكوى">شكوى
<option value="أخرى">أخرى
</select>
</TD>
</TR>
<TR>
<TD BGCOLOR="#BDDCE0" width="30%">
نص الاقتراح
</TD>
<TD>
<textarea cols="30" rows="6" name="sug_txt">
</textarea>
</TD>
</TR>
<TR>
<TD COLSPAN="2" ALIGN="center" BGCOLOR="#BDDCE0">

<input type="submit" name="submit">
</TD>
</TR>
<TR>
<TD COLSPAN="2" STYLE="border-bottom : double #0A2570;" ALIGN="right" BGCOLOR="#BDDCE0">
</TD>
</TR>
</TABLE>
</form>
</body>
</html>


 


شرح صفحة html:


أسهل طريقة للتعرف على صفحة html قص كود html ثم لصقه في ملف جديد واحفظه على شكل html ثم افتحه بالاكسبلورر <_< .
الكود ببساطة عبارة عن فورم بسيط يحتوي على :


3 حقول ضرورية "لازم يدخلها المستخدم ""
حقل اختياري
الحقول الضرورية هي : -البريد -نوع الاقتراح -نص الاقتراح
الحقل الاختياري هو : -الاسم .
خلصنا من صفحة html
الان اذا ضغط المستخدم زر الارسال وش يصير ؟؟؟؟ :blink:
هذا الي بنبرمجه سوا في صفحة php :

طبعا الشرح هنا بيكون مع الكود يعني انتبهوا : :(

<?
$u_name
=$HTTP_POST_VARS['u_name'];
$email=$HTTP_POST_VARS['email'
];
$mush_type=$HTTP_POST_VARS['mush_type'
];
$sug_txt=$HTTP_POST_VARS['sug_txt'
];

// اولا مثل ما قلنا فوق التأكد من المدخلات
if (strlen($email)==0 or strlen($mush_type)==0 or strlen($sug_txt)==0
)
{
    echo
"تأكد من ادخال جميع البيانات"
;
}
// اذا كانت جميع البيانات الضرورية مدخلة ينفذ مابعد else
else
{
// الاتصال بقاعدة البيانات
$db=mysql_connect() or die("Unable to access Database"
);
//تحديد قاعدة البيانات نفرض هنا ان اسمها abc
$ok=mysql_select_db("abc"
)

// الان ندخل البيانات في القاعدة عن طريق جملة  insert
//نفرض ان اسم الجدول comments
//والحقول هي :
// c_type,c_adder,c_text,c_adder_email
$query1="insert into comments(c_type,c_adder,c_text,c_adder_email) values ('$mush_type','$u_name','$temp','$email')"
;
    
$ok=mysql_query($query1
);


// اظهار رسالة شكر للمستخدم
echo "شكرا لتواصلك معنا "
;

//اغلاق الاتصال بالقاعدة
mysql_close($db
);


?>


مقترحات لتطوير القدرات ^_^:


1- حاول تنفيذ وكتابة السكربت بنفسك .
2- مع اظهار الرسالة للمستخدم ارسل بريد على بريد الموقع يخبرك بوصول رسالة جديدة .







درس دراسة وتحليل فى سكريبت اتصل بنا

أضف هذه المادة في موقعك:
مواد مشابهة:
مشروع إنشاء برنامج التعليقات باستخدام PHP – الدرس الخامس مشروع إنشاء برنامج التعليقات باستخدام PHP – الدرس الخامس
مشروع إنشاء برنامج التعليقات باستخدام PHP – الدرس الخامس
(مرات المشاهدة: 248 مرات)
ما هي php؟ ما هي php؟
ما هي php؟
(مرات المشاهدة: 259 مرات)
هذا درس بسيط لعمل ملف install هذا درس بسيط لعمل ملف install
هذا درس بسيط لعمل ملف install
(مرات المشاهدة: 127 مرات)
حيل برمجية حيل برمجية
حيل برمجية
(مرات المشاهدة: 113 مرات)
مشروع إنشاء برنامج التعليقات باستخدام PHP – الدرس الرابع مشروع إنشاء برنامج التعليقات باستخدام PHP – الدرس الرابع
مشروع إنشاء برنامج التعليقات باستخدام PHP – الدرس الرابع
(مرات المشاهدة: 251 مرات)
الدرس السابع عشر: برمجة الكائنات الدرس السابع عشر: برمجة الكائنات
الدرس السابع عشر: برمجة الكائنات
(مرات المشاهدة: 131 مرات)
بدايتك مع PHP بدايتك مع PHP
بدايتك مع PHP
(مرات المشاهدة: 72 مرات)
الدرس الواحد والثلاثون: متفرقات عن لغة بي اتش بي الدرس الواحد والثلاثون: متفرقات عن لغة بي اتش بي
الدرس الواحد والثلاثون: متفرقات عن لغة بي اتش بي
(مرات المشاهدة: 81 مرات)
الوقت والتاريخ الوقت والتاريخ
الوقت والتاريخ
(مرات المشاهدة: 189 مرات)
الدرس الرابع: العبارات الشرطيه الدرس الرابع: العبارات الشرطيه
الدرس الرابع: العبارات الشرطيه
(مرات المشاهدة: 252 مرات)
جميع الحقوق في هذا الموقع محفوظة وكل المواد على الاقسام ملك لاصحابها :Copyright © All rights reserved